What Is Land Grading?
Land grading is the process of leveling or sloping the ground to prepare a site for construction, drainage, landscaping, or roadwork. It involves cutting high points, filling low areas, and shaping the land to direct water flow and support building stability.
Why Land Grading Matters Before Building
1. Ensures a Stable Foundation
A building is only as strong as the ground it sits on. If the land isn’t properly leveled and compacted:
-
Your foundation can crack or sink
-
Water can collect and weaken structural support
-
Construction delays and cost overruns are likely

2. Prevents Drainage Issues & Water Damage
Poor grading can cause water to:
-
Pool around the building (increasing dampness and mold risk)
-
Erode the soil around the structure
-
Damage landscaping or cause basement flooding
